portmap與第三層交換

2021-05-28 08:35:57 字數 667 閱讀 1779

開源專案portmap   不同於用於rpc的portmap。 他提供了類似iptable的埠對映**到不同伺服器的功能。

但是iptable每次修改配置都要重啟,而它不需要。

類似工具還有socat,

socat tcp:outerhost:1234 tcp:192.168.12.34:3389

on server:

c:\>socat tcp-listen:23 exec:cmd,pty,stderr

這個命名把cmd繫結到埠23,同時把cmd的stderr重定向到stdout。

on client:

c:\>socat readline tcp:server:23

連線到伺服器的23埠,即可獲得乙個cmd shell。readline是gnu的命令列編輯器,具有歷史功能。

socat -d -d -lmlocal2 tcp4-listen:81,su=nobody,fork,reuseaddr tcp4:192.168.16.55:81
socat -d -d -d -d tcp-listen:6921 exec:/usr/bin/ssh -p 22 [email protected] socat - tcp\:127.0.0.1\:5929

先收藏,,這個應用思想對多ip資源缺乏的應用有很大的借鑑。

第三層交換機工作原理

簡單的網路 a e b,a要給b傳送資料,已知目的ip,那麼a就用 子網掩碼 取得網路位址 快取條目中沒有對應mac位址條,就將第乙個正常資料報傳送向乙個預設 閘道器,這個預設閘道器一般在 作業系統 中已經設好,對應第三層路由模組,所以可見對於不是同一子網的資料,最先在mac表中放的是預設閘道器的m...

檔案數第三層解決思路

關鍵點,通過os.listdir獲取資料的下一層。mylist os.listdir file tree list1 a 獲取第一層資料夾下的所有標籤名稱。python實現,解決迴圈一直出錯的問題。逆推 假設已經獲知某一層,通過這樣的假設來減少迴圈次數。得到最終結果後 倒推回去,把假設替換為需要的迴...

第三層交換機和路由器的區別

近年來隨著internet intranet的迅猛發展和b s計算模式的廣泛應用,跨地域 跨網路的業務急劇增長,業界和使用者深感傳統的路由器在網路中的瓶頸效應。而三層交換機既可操作在網路協議的第三層,起到路由決定的作用,又具有幾乎達到第二層交換的速度,且 相對較低。一時間,三層交換機將取代路由器成為...